T21 800Mhz CPU Shows as 644Mhz Always

#1 Post by jasew503 » Wed Jul 20, 2011 3:14 pm

I have a T21 that has the 800Mhz P3 with 256MB Ram. In windows XP, CPUID, ect it shows up as a 644Mhz CPU. I can turn off all speedstep / set the bios to max performance, but it will not show in windows or any other programs as anything faster than 644Mhz. The Bios does however show it as an 800Mhz P3 CPU. Any Ideas?

Re: T21 800Mhz CPU Shows as 644Mhz Always

#2 Post by RealBlackStuff » Wed Jul 20, 2011 4:13 pm

To run at 800MHz, the laptop needs to be on AC AND have a working battery!

Re: T21 800Mhz CPU Shows as 644Mhz Always

#8 Post by rkawakami » Thu Jul 28, 2011 9:18 pm

Double-check your Windows Power Options settings: found in Display Properties/Screen Saver tab/Power button/Power Schemes and/or Battery MaxiMiser Wizard Power Schemes.
